Removal Procedure

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2002 GMC Safari and 2002 Chevrolet Astro.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Raise the vehicle.
  2. Remove the transfer case assembly. Refer to Transfer Case Assembly Replacement .
    NOTE: Do not damage the sealing surfaces of the transfer cases or the shafts when prying the seals for removal. Damaging the sealing surface may cause leakage or require replacement of the damaged component.
  3. Remove the transfer case input shaft seal.
